Ahmad, in almost all cultures hair are associated wid wild nature, aggressive sexuality, man's virility and a wild state of mind...hairiness is a prominent feature of animals. And animals lives in a wild state outside society, which also explains why long hair is found on intellectuals, hippies, or others who live in a state of mind outside or in rebellion against a controlling or social regime. And short hair(military cut) or shaved head are used to express the idea of subordination, idea of living in a society in subordination to a disciplinary regime....

There is beautiful book named "Medusa's Hair" written by Gananath Obeyesekere in which he flirted wid Past, Present, panhuman psychological and psychobiological theories and symbolism attatched wid head hair in order to understand the meaning of long matted hair of srilankan female ecstaics....
And you will find it amazing that the most of the theories and symbolism(* past n present*) he dealt wid in this book is somehow linked wid man's sexuality......in most of the cultures the symbolic notions associated wid head hair, the human head is likened to a penis, head hair are likened to semen, long hair are expressive of sexualality unharnessed, short or tightly bound hair is expressive of sexual restraint and shaving of head on ritual occasions expresses the idea of celibacy or castration......:)
